Social Media's Dark Side: Unmasking the Dangers Lurking Online

While social media platforms promise connection and community, a sinister facet lurks beneath the surface. Cyberbullying, prevalence of misinformation, and invasion of privacy are just some of the dangers that people face online. Structures can create echo chambers, reinforcing harmful biases and polarization. The constant scrutiny for likes can damage self-esteem and mental health. It's crucial to approach social media mindfully and preserve our well-being in this increasingly digital world.

Beware the Digital Illusion: Spotting Fake News on Social Media

In our hyperconnected world, social media provides a constant stream of information. But not all that glitters is gold. With the rise of fake news, it's more important than ever to be a critical consumer of content. Fabricated stories can spread like wildfire, influencing opinions and even actions.

  • Constantly question the sources of information you encounter.
  • Seek out credible news organizations with a history of accuracy and fact-checking.
  • Approach with skepticism sensational headlines and emotionally charged language, as these are often warning signs of fake news.

Verify information from multiple reliable sources before spreading it. Remember, a single source doesn't ensure truthfulness.
